The Room Designer can be accessed by typing "/design" in the chat. It was made available at July 24, 2013 and is currently in Beta 0.2

Features[]

  • File
    • New - Resets design room to default room. Starts a new project.
    • Open - Opens any saved designs.
    • Save - Save design.
    • Save As... - Save design as a different file.
    • Preview - Test the map.
    • Publish - Allow other users to enter your designed world. Paid feature.
  • Edit
    • Elevation Map
Settings
Seed - Value determines a random set pattern for which areas will be elevated. (0-999)
Loops - Value determines total amount of areas to be elevated (0-99), 0 is only water and 99 is mountainous.
Blur - Value determines the concentration of each elevation (1-3), 1 is rough and 3 is smooth.
    • Ground Texture
Color - The first color is the primary foundation of the landscape. The second color is for the leafy textures that cover the landscape. Colors can also be manipulated through hexadecimal values.
Seed - Value determines a random set pattern for which areas will be textured (0-999)
Loops - Value determines total amount of areas to be textured (0-50), 0 is clear and 50 is dense.
Lighten - Value determines the brightness and saturation of the ground. (0-99)
    • Environment
Sky - Select a Skybox, as seen in existing locations.
Ground Stencil - Select the foundation texture, as seen in existing locations.
    • Trees
Quantity - Total amount of selected trees will appear. (0-40)
Seed - Value determines a random set pattern for which areas will have trees. (0-999)
Color - Color the parts of the trees. Colors can also be manipulated through hexadecimal values.
    • Rocks and Plants
Quantity - Total amount of selected rocks or plants will appear. (0-40)
Seed - Value determines a random set pattern for which areas will have objects. (0-999)
Color - Color the parts of the rocks or plants. Colors can also be manipulated through hexadecimal values.
    • Random Mobs - Select up to 4 MOB types that have existed in other locations. Bosses, static enemies, and mobs found only in dungeons are not available.
    • Preset - Select from basic designs that appear to be based on existing locations.
  • View
    • Design - Go to camera mode, using the same mouse functions as /camera.
    • Character - Play your map, using your character and regular control scheme.
    • Stats - View total objects, vertices, and polygons used.

Bugs[]

  • Crashes when environmental objects (tree, vines, etc.) cannot fit in the amount of land provided (via Elevation Map).
  • If the color of rocks are changed then it will carry over to standard gameplay when you exit.
  • The design view camera will randomly freeze and no longer allow you to edit the map until you reset the game.
  • Structures may float if surrounding objects have significant differences in height.
